Opened 3 years ago

Closed 3 years ago

#61539 closed defect (fixed)

texlive-bin-extra @54608 installs faulty symbolic links

Reported by: ballapete (Peter "Pete" Dyballa) Owned by: drkp (Dan Ports)
Priority: Normal Milestone:
Component: ports Version: 2.6.4
Keywords: Cc: mascguy (Christopher Nielsen)
Port: texlive-bin-extra

Description

pete 444 /\ gfind /opt/local \( -type l -o -type f \) \( -name texdoctk.pl -o -name deweb.pl -o -name chkweb.sh -o -name texdoctk -o -name deweb -o -name chkweb \) -ls
 46827877      0 lrwxr-xr-x   1 root     admin          44 Nov 18 00:39 /opt/local/bin/texdoctk -> /opt/local/libexec/texlive/binaries/texdoctk
 46827899      0 lrwxr-xr-x   1 root     admin          42 Nov 18 00:39 /opt/local/bin/chkweb -> /opt/local/libexec/texlive/binaries/chkweb
 46827956      0 lrwxr-xr-x   1 root     admin          41 Nov 18 00:39 /opt/local/bin/deweb -> /opt/local/libexec/texlive/binaries/deweb
 46827741      0 lrwxr-xr-x   1 root     admin          44 Nov 18 00:39 /opt/local/libexec/texlive/texbin/texdoctk -> /opt/local/libexec/texlive/binaries/texdoctk
 46827763      0 lrwxr-xr-x   1 root     admin          42 Nov 18 00:39 /opt/local/libexec/texlive/texbin/chkweb -> /opt/local/libexec/texlive/binaries/chkweb
 46827820      0 lrwxr-xr-x   1 root     admin          41 Nov 18 00:39 /opt/local/libexec/texlive/texbin/deweb -> /opt/local/libexec/texlive/binaries/deweb
 46240204      0 lrwxr-xr-x   1 root     admin          54 Nov 17 13:12 /opt/local/libexec/texlive/binaries/texdoctk -> ../../../share/texmf-dist/scripts/texdoctk/texdoctk.pl
 46240299      0 lrwxr-xr-x   1 root     admin          70 Nov 17 13:12 /opt/local/libexec/texlive/binaries/chkweb -> /opt/local/share/texmf-texlive/scripts/chktex/scripts/chktex/chkweb.sh
 46240508      0 lrwxr-xr-x   1 root     admin          69 Nov 17 13:12 /opt/local/libexec/texlive/binaries/deweb -> /opt/local/share/texmf-texlive/scripts/chktex/scripts/chktex/deweb.pl
 46827550      4 -rwxr-xr-x   1 root     admin        1313 Mai  2  2019 /opt/local/share/texmf-texlive/scripts/chktex/chkweb.sh
 46827552      4 -rwxr-xr-x   1 root     admin        2886 Mai  2  2019 /opt/local/share/texmf-texlive/scripts/chktex/deweb.pl
 46827510     20 -rwxr-xr-x   1 root     admin       62149 Apr 21  2020 /opt/local/share/texmf-texlive/scripts/texdoctk/texdoctk.pl
Exit 1
pete 445 /\ l -L /opt/local/bin/{texdoctk,chkweb,deweb}
gls: Zugriff auf '/opt/local/bin/texdoctk' nicht möglich: No such file or directory
gls: Zugriff auf '/opt/local/bin/chkweb' nicht möglich: No such file or directory
gls: Zugriff auf '/opt/local/bin/deweb' nicht möglich: No such file or directory
Exit 2
pete 446 /\ l -L /opt/local/libexec/texlive/texbin/{texdoctk,chkweb,deweb}
gls: Zugriff auf '/opt/local/libexec/texlive/texbin/texdoctk' nicht möglich: No such file or directory
gls: Zugriff auf '/opt/local/libexec/texlive/texbin/chkweb' nicht möglich: No such file or directory
gls: Zugriff auf '/opt/local/libexec/texlive/texbin/deweb' nicht möglich: No such file or directory
Exit 2
pete 447 /\ l -L /opt/local/libexec/texlive/binaries/{texdoctk,chkweb,deweb}
gls: Zugriff auf '/opt/local/libexec/texlive/binaries/texdoctk' nicht möglich: No such file or directory
gls: Zugriff auf '/opt/local/libexec/texlive/binaries/chkweb' nicht möglich: No such file or directory
gls: Zugriff auf '/opt/local/libexec/texlive/binaries/deweb' nicht möglich: No such file or directory
Exit 2

and to be more precise:

 46240204      0 lrwxr-xr-x      54 Nov 17 13:12 /opt/local/libexec/texlive/binaries/texdoctk -> ../../../share/texmf-dist/scripts/texdoctk/texdoctk.pl
 46827510     20 -rwxr-xr-x   62149 Apr 21  2020                                               /opt/local/share/texmf-texlive/scripts/texdoctk/texdoctk.pl
 46240299      0 lrwxr-xr-x      70 Nov 17 13:12 /opt/local/libexec/texlive/binaries/chkweb -> /opt/local/share/texmf-texlive/scripts/chktex/scripts/chktex/chkweb.sh
 46827550      4 -rwxr-xr-x    1313 Mai  2  2019                                               /opt/local/share/texmf-texlive/scripts/chktex/chkweb.sh
 46240508      0 lrwxr-xr-x      69 Nov 17 13:12 /opt/local/libexec/texlive/binaries/deweb -> /opt/local/share/texmf-texlive/scripts/chktex/scripts/chktex/deweb.pl
 46827552      4 -rwxr-xr-x    2886 Mai  2  2019                                              /opt/local/share/texmf-texlive/scripts/chktex/deweb.pl

Change History (4)

comment:1 Changed 3 years ago by ryandesign (Ryan Carsten Schmidt)

Cc: dports@… removed
Owner: set to drkp
Status: newassigned

comment:2 Changed 3 years ago by drkp (Dan Ports)

Keywords: bigsur removed
Status: assignedaccepted
Summary: texlive-bin-extra @54608 installs on Big Sur faulty symbolic linkstexlive-bin-extra @54608 installs faulty symbolic links

This is a bug but it's not specific to Big Sur...

comment:3 Changed 3 years ago by mascguy (Christopher Nielsen)

Cc: mascguy added

comment:4 Changed 3 years ago by drkp (Dan Ports)

Resolution: fixed
Status: acceptedclosed

In 3751ca665bc04369731e9467d36fd3c360f28e00/macports-ports (master):

texlive-bin: fix symlink destination for chktex and texdoctk

Closes: #61539

Note: See TracTickets for help on using tickets.